Cantor Fitzgerald LP‘s billionaire chairman, Howard Lutnick, won an appeal Thursday ending investor litigation in Delaware over the $875 million sale of a real estate lender from a Cantor unit to another company he controlled.
The state’s top court ruled for Lutnick, rejecting self-dealing claims challenging the acquisition of Berkeley Point Financial LLC by BGC Partners Inc., which spun off from Cantor in 2004. The decision upheld a ruling by a Delaware Chancery Court judge who cleared Lutnick of wrongdoing last year.
